Chapter 1 – Void

                Emily Vanis yawned and blinked at her alarm clock. It flashed 9:23 pm, but that didn’t mean much. The alarm clock was broken. Blearily, she opened her eyes to find her watch.  7:02 am. Time to get up.
                Stumbling out of bed, Emily felt around for her trademark hat. It was a simple baseball cap, completely white with a black visor. She’d gotten the hat four years ago as a birthday present. It hadn’t left her head since except to sleep, or swim, or shower.
                Emily quickly shrugged on some clothes. Plain grey t-shirt, black jeans, nothing fancy. She shuffled into the kitchen, opened the fridge. Poured some cereal into a big red bowl. Breakfast. Her parents were still asleep. They didn’t like the morning. Emily didn’t either, but she had school.
                Soon she was out the door, trudging through the winter rain to the subway. It was the fastest way to get through the tangled streets of New York City. Sure, it wasn’t exactly glamorous, but the nearest bus stop was three blocks, and more importantly several streets, away, and her parents weren’t about to drive her. They had enough problems with traffic getting to work.
                A few stations away, Emily emerged from the tunnels just to the left of P.S.29, better known as Linda Green Junior High. Nobody knew who Linda Green was. Rumor had it that the founders of the school had come up with the name as an acronym sometime in the small hours of the night, but by morning only remembered the name.
                Emily was always one of the first to get to school. She hurried through the hallways to get to her locker. It wasn’t hard to spot. Over the course of the year, the locker acquired all sorts of creatively derogatory letters, rather amateur caricatures, and general insulting graffiti. Emily was quite proud of her collection.
                There are always those, in every stage of life, who feel obligated to belittle others. Emily was a thoughtful girl, given to analysis. She had noticed that a large amount of the kids considered “popular” were that sort of people. Naturally, she decided she wanted to distance herself as far as possible from this. It made sense that if popular people were mean, unpopular people would be nice.
